Description

Tucked away in the heart of this sought-after village, is this substantial detached family home with generous living space in a wonderfully tranquil setting surrounded by rolling countryside. Constructed of traditional local stone beneath a tiled roof with double glazed windows and oil fired heating. The property has been well maintained and offers an appealing combination of character and comfortable modern living. Inside, the accommodation is well-proportioned with light-filled reception rooms that provide an ideal setting for both everyday family life and entertaining. Features such as parquet flooring to the ground floor and an open fireplace add warmth and character, while well-appointed kitchen and bathroom spaces ensure practicality and style. Upstairs, the bedrooms are generously sized, enjoying pleasant views over the garden and surrounding countryside. The principal and guest bedrooms are complemented by an en-suite.

Outside

A private driveway flanked by stone walls provides parking for several vehicles and leads to an attached double garage with two up and over doors. Mature gardens wrap around the property offering privacy and seasonal colour, with extensive lawns complemented by established borders and a paved terrace, ideal for al fresco dining.

Situation

North Newington is a popular village situated to the west of Banbury. Facilities include a public house, primary school and in the nearby village of Bloxham, there is the private Bloxham School along with the Warriner School. More shopping and recreational facilities can be found at the nearby market town of Banbury including Banbury Gateway Retail Park and Waitrose. There is also a mainline railway station to London Marylebone (in under an hour).
